Lateral's conversions and equipment may broadly be defined in to two main product lines, those of wheelchair accessible vehicle conversions (WAVs), and special purpose vehicle access equipment. The ranges complement each other and have obvious cross-sector appeal, enabling us to be a one-stop provider for all things relating to vehicle access.

Over the last week in June and the first week in July, we took the 2011 range to two notable industry events which focus on two of our core market sectors: The Mobility Roadshow, and AMBULEX.

The Mobility Roadshow ran from the 30th June to the 2nd July, and was held at the East of England Showground, Peterborough.

We took four of our latest vehicles to this popular Motability/domestic WAV retail event, including our low-floor Qubo, New Doblo SWB, New Doblo LWB and Scudo SWB, with hospitality facilities provided by our now well-recognised Lateral exhibition motorhome!

The show gave us excellent opportunity to meet with our converter partners from the UK and Europe, and also catalysed exciting international interest from Asia. Our stand was also open for public end-users to see our new conversions and to learn more of our role supplying conversion engineering to their retailers.

We then immediately had opportunity to meet our NHS and Private Ambulance customers in Moreton-on-Marsh at the AMBULEX exhibition, 6th - 7th July.

Lateral have quietly been one of the most significant suppliers to the emergency services industry since we began producing our patented Wedge Cassette Ramp in 2001. This summer we decided to raise our profile in this market sector, taking a prominent stand at AMBULEX, upon which we demonstrated our LWB Doblo and SWB Scudo WAVs, well suited to modern PTS applications, along with our Wedge and ax-s Omniramp & Winch products.

Lateral ramps and suspension systems featured heavily at the show, fitted to a large portion of converters' vehicles on display, most notably Scottish Ambulance Service's latest Wilker Boxer van conversions, 100-off of which now feature Lateral Wedge and ax-s Hydra-kneel.

The show was invaluable for Lateral, giving us further insight of our customers' access product and service needs, and in exposure for our latest larger-size WAV vehicles' potential for use in public and private sector applications.
